    UBS AG linkdin

    UBS AG is a well-known company based in Zurich. It holds a significant rank at 215 on the Fortune 500 list and is a major player in the financial services industry. UBS, also known as the Union Bank of Switzerland, is a multinational financial institution headquartered in Zurich, Switzerland. UBS provides an extensive range of financial services, such as wealth and asset management, investment banking, retail and commercial banking, and consultancy services for high-net-worth individuals, institutions, and corporations worldwide. The bank's expertise in investment banking includes mergers and acquisitions, equity and debt capital markets, and sales and trading services.

    Furthermore, UBS has an extensive network of branches and subsidiaries across the globe, making it one of the largest financial institutions in the world.

    They cater to a diverse clientele— including corporate, private, and institutional clients. UBS's formation in 1997, stemming from the merger of Union Bank of Switzerland and Swiss Bank, solidified its position as a key player in the global financial landscape.

    Trafigura linkdin

    Trafigura works as a multinational commodity trading company headquartered in Singapore, with key hubs in Geneva, Houston, Montevideo, and Mumbai. Established in 1993, they trade in base metals and energy resources, providing commodity trading and logistics services.

    In FY2022, Trafigura reported impressive figures, including a revenue increase of US$319 billion and a net income of US$7 billion. They possess substantial assets of US$98.6 billion and total equity of US$15 billion.

    Despite its global presence, Trafigura operates with around 8,619 employees (as of 2020) and has become one of the top international companies in Geneva. They also have subsidiaries such as Puma Energy, Nyrstar, Galena Asset Management, Impala Terminals, and Nala Renewables, which diversify their business portfolio.

    Roche linkdin

    Roche, a Swiss pharmaceutical giant, was founded in 1896 by Fritz Hoffmann-La Roche. Based in Basel, Switzerland, it's a leader in pharmaceuticals and diagnostics. In 2022, Roche reported revenues of SFr 66.43 billion.

    Despite decreases in operating and net income, they maintained a strong financial position. With over 103,000 employees, Roche continues to be a global healthcare powerhouse, with subsidiaries like Genentech and Ventana.

    Mercuria linkdin

    Mercuria, formerly known as J&S Group, is a private company in the commodity industry. Founded in 2004 and headquartered in Geneva, Switzerland, Mercuria operates globally with 37 locations.

    Mercury specializes in raw materials and energy products, generating a substantial revenue of US$174 billion in 2022. While net income has fluctuated in recent years, the company has 1,200 employees (as of 2020) dedicated to its operations.

    Gunvor linkdin

    Gunvor Group is a private company operating in the commodity industry. It was founded in 2000 by Gennady Timchenko and Torbjörn Törnqvist. The company has its headquarters in Geneva, Switzerland, and its registered office in Nicosia, Cyprus. Gunvor Group serves a global market, offering services in energy trading and raw materials.

    In 2021, the company reported a significant revenue of US$135 billion and a net income of US$726 million. Torbjörn Törnqvist is the majority owner of the company with an 87% stake, while employees collectively own the remaining 13%. Gunvor Group has a workforce of 1,500 employees as of 2020.
